It depends...: It depends what you mean by water blisters. A blister from friction, as you might get on your hand after a lot of digging with a shovel without gloves, is not transmissible. Vesicles, tiny fluid filled bubbles on the skin, from viral infections, however can spread. Be careful. Wash your hands frequently. Cover the area, and try not to touch your face (esp. Nose, eyes, mouth).
